Crawl Space Concerns in Virginia
The Southeast has the most challenging crawl space conditions in the country. Hot, humid air entering through foundation vents condenses on cooler crawl space surfaces, creating a moisture cycle that vented designs cannot solve. Encapsulation with a dehumidifier is the standard recommendation in this region.
Local Tip — Virginia
In most Southeast states, building codes now allow (and many require) sealed crawl spaces. If your home has a vented crawl space, converting to sealed is one of the highest-ROI home improvements you can make in this climate.
